What are polypeptides?

What Does Polypeptides Mean? Polypeptides are long chains of chemically linked amino acids. Shorter amino acid chains are referred to as peptides. These compounds are so named because of the type of chemical bond linking the amino acids together, referred to as an amide or peptide bond.

What is the structure of polypeptides?

The primary structure of polypeptides and proteins is the sequence of amino acids in the polypeptide chain with reference to the locations of any disulfide bonds. The primary structure may be thought of as a complete description of all of the covalent bonding in a polypeptide chain or protein.

What is a polypeptide molecule?

A peptide is two or more amino acids joined together by peptide bonds; a polypeptide is a chain of many amino acids; and a protein contains one or more polypeptides. Therefore, proteins are long chains of amino acids held together by peptide bonds.

What is the polymer of polypeptide?

Polypeptides (PP) (proteins) are linear polymers of amino acids (H N–CHR–COOH, where R (bonded to the central C) is a variable side chain (“residue”) – there are 20 different natural ones.

How is polypeptide formed?

When connected together by a series of peptide bonds, amino acids form a polypeptide, another word for protein. The polypeptide will then fold into a specific conformation depending on the interactions (dashed lines) between its amino acid side chains.

What are example of monomers?

Examples of the monomers are glucose, vinyl chloride, amino acids, and ethylene. Every monomer can link up to form a variety of polymers in different ways. For example, in glucose, glycosidic bonds that bind sugar monomers to form polymers such as glycogen, starch, and cellulose.
